A long non-coding RNA regulates in vitro and in vivo triazole antifungal susceptibility in <i>Aspergillus fumigatus</i>

2025-10-16

Abstract excerpt

Azole-resistant Aspergillus infections are a source of increasing concern with limited alternative therapeutic options. However, as most infections are still caused by azole-susceptible Aspergillus strains, there is a need to better understand fungal responses to azole antifungals.
